hardware rendering vs software etc?

Ive created a scene witha nice wet muddy looking floor...

and i have some dynamics (rain)

ok..when i render the scene in software the ground looks awesome...but no rain


in shardware theres rain but now the ground looks crap..



how do i work around this?

you have to do some render layers for the rain in the hardware and ground in the software. you must composite them later on with another package like after effects.
